Physicochemical Properties
| Molecular Formula | C21H21CLFN5O2 |
| Molecular Weight | 429.88 |
| Exact Mass | 429.136 |
| CAS # | 2231770-73-1 |
| Related CAS # | 2231770-73-1; |
| PubChem CID | 135192983 |
| Appearance | Light yellow to yellow solid powder |
| LogP | 3.1 |
| Hydrogen Bond Donor Count | 0 |
| Hydrogen Bond Acceptor Count | 7 |
| Rotatable Bond Count | 6 |
| Heavy Atom Count | 30 |
| Complexity | 620 |
| Defined Atom Stereocenter Count | 2 |
| SMILES | C1(=C(C=C(C=C1)F)Cl)[C@@]12CN(C3=NN=C(COC)N3C3C=CC(OC)=NC=3)C[C@@H]1C2 |
| InChi Key | UYKVJQCPBDDIFD-ZSEKCTLFSA-N |
| InChi Code | InChI=1S/C21H21ClFN5O2/c1-29-11-18-25-26-20(28(18)15-4-6-19(30-2)24-9-15)27-10-13-8-21(13,12-27)16-5-3-14(23)7-17(16)22/h3-7,9,13H,8,10-12H2,1-2H3/t13-,21-/m0/s1 |
| Chemical Name | (1S,5R)-1-(2-chloro-4-fluorophenyl)-3-[5-(methoxymethyl)-4-(6-methoxypyridin-3-yl)-1,2,4-triazol-3-yl]-3-azabicyclo[3.1.0]hexane |

Solubility Data
| Solubility (In Vitro) | DMSO : ~100 mg/mL (~232.62 mM) |
| Solubility (In Vivo) |
Solubility in Formulation 1: ≥ 2.5 mg/mL (5.82 mM) (saturation unknown) in 10% DMSO + 40% PEG300 + 5% Tween80 + 45% Saline (add these co-solvents sequentially from left to right, and one by one), clear solution. For example, if 1 mL of working solution is to be prepared, you can add 100 μL of 25.0 mg/mL clear DMSO stock solution to 400 μL PEG300 and mix evenly; then add 50 μL Tween-80 to the above solution and mix evenly; then add 450 μL normal saline to adjust the volume to 1 mL. Preparation of saline: Dissolve 0.9 g of sodium chloride in 100 mL ddH₂ O to obtain a clear solution. Solubility in Formulation 2: ≥ 2.5 mg/mL (5.82 mM) (saturation unknown) in 10% DMSO + 90% (20% SBE-β-CD in Saline) (add these co-solvents sequentially from left to right, and one by one), clear solution. For example, if 1 mL of working solution is to be prepared, you can add 100 μL of 25.0 mg/mL clear DMSO stock solution to 900 μL of 20% SBE-β-CD physiological saline solution and mix evenly. Preparation of 20% SBE-β-CD in Saline (4°C,1 week): Dissolve 2 g SBE-β-CD in 10 mL saline to obtain a clear solution. Solubility in Formulation 3: ≥ 2.5 mg/mL (5.82 mM) (saturation unknown) in 10% DMSO + 90% Corn Oil (add these co-solvents sequentially from left to right, and one by one), clear solution. For example, if 1 mL of working solution is to be prepared, you can add 100 μL of 25.0 mg/mL clear DMSO stock solution to 900 μL of corn oil and mix evenly.  (Please use freshly prepared in vivo formulations for optimal results.) |
